The Darkheart is a leaked fishing rod that has been surfacing in Fisch on Roblox, and it has drawn attention for one reason above all. It carries a slash effect that briefly turns your entire screen black during a catch. At the moment, it is unreleased, so no one can add it to a hotbar through normal play yet.

Quick answer: The Darkheart rod is not obtainable through a confirmed method right now. It has appeared only in leaks, and no official release date, time, or acquisition step has been announced.

Darkheart is a rod, not a Fallen Snowblade skin

A common mix-up is that the Darkheart is a cosmetic skin for the Fallen Snowblade. It is not. The leaks show Darkheart sitting as its own separate hotbar item, which marks it as a distinct rod rather than a reskin of something you may already own.

The name traces back to a classic Roblox gear item, and Darkheart is treated as the counterpart to Illumina. Illumina itself exists in Fisch as a developer-only rod, so keep expectations grounded on how these items usually work.


What the Darkheart slash does

The signature feature is a visual slash that momentarily blacks out the player’s screen while reeling. Leaked footage also shows the slash paired with a large cut to catch progress, with even a high-end target like Scylla losing roughly half its progress from a single slash. A new mutation has been teased alongside the rod, though the specifics are not locked in.

Beyond that effect, the rod’s stats and any passive abilities are unconfirmed. Treat every number floating around as placeholder until the item actually ships.

Expected ways to get the Darkheart rod

Several acquisition paths have been floated in leaks, but none are officially confirmed. Here is how the current ideas stack up.

Expected methodWhat the leaks suggest
Developer gift boxA gift from the developers containing an exclusive rod, tied to logging in during a weekend update window.
Darkheart questLater chatter points to Darkheart being unlocked through a quest, with the rod inside the gift box being a different item entirely.
Timed Black Market dropNew timed items are planned for the Black Market, similar to a past drop that included the Crimsonwrath and other rewards.

Because these routes contradict each other, the safest read is that the exact unlock path is still in flux. If it becomes a quest, the gift box reward may be something separate, so do not assume the two are the same reward.


Release timing and the claim window

No official next date or time for the Darkheart rod is currently confirmed. Leaks describe a weekend update with a gift you would claim within a short window, referencing a Saturday, Sunday, and Monday span with a noon EST reference point, but none of this has been verified as an official schedule.

Note: If a claimable gift does go live, log in during the stated window before it closes. Timed rewards in Fisch disappear once the window ends, so a login-based item would need to be collected while it is active.

Codes will not unlock Darkheart

There is an expired Fisch code named DARKHEART, and it does not grant the rod. It sits on the inactive list and will return nothing if you enter it. Redeem codes through the in-game Menu, then the Codes tab, but do not expect any of them to hand you this rod.


For now, the Darkheart rod is a leak with a memorable screen-blackout slash and no verified way to earn it. Watch the developers’ official channels for the real unlock method, and be cautious with third-party listings selling a “Darkheart” delivery, since the genuine in-game acquisition has not been announced.
